When visiting a veterans service office for the first time, bring your DD-214 (Certificate of Release or Discharge from Active Duty), any military service or medical records you have, and a valid photo ID. If you are filing a disability claim, also bring documentation of the medical conditions you are claiming and records of any treatment received.

About Korean Veterans Association
The Korean Veterans Association, located in Los Angeles, CA, provides support for veterans of the US Armed Forces. Veteran Services connects veterans with several government agencies and nonprofit organizations at the federal, California state, and Los Angeles level. These services include veteran benefits assistance, services for veterans with disabilities, and information about medical care, insurance, and education benefits. The U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s (VA) also provides veteran services in Los Angeles.
- VA disability compensation and pension claims filing or appeals at Korean Veterans Association
- VA health care enrollment and access to VA medical facilities
- GI Bill education benefits, vocational rehabilitation, and employment assistance
- Veterans burial benefits, survivor benefits, and dependent eligibility
